Paving CDL Driver
Job Location:
Fredericksburg, VA
- Drive truck equipped with water/tack and keep proper level on all equipment assigned to the driver.
- Conduct all work in accordance with company policies, procedures, and programs.
- Make daily pre/post trip inspections on assigned vehicle to maintain maximum vehicle safety conditions, check for any damaged or missing parts, or signs of tampering. Report all problems found to the shop immediately.
- Drive tanker/tack truck to predetermined destinations applying knowledge of commercial driving regulations and of roads in the area.
- Work with paving crews.
- Maintain a truck log in accordance with state and federal regulations and company policy.
- Communicate any problems with traffic or site conditions promptly. Also, obtain information on the location of the job site and the locations of any light bridges or roads on the way to the site.
- Comply with all aspects of truck maintenance, cleanliness and repair in accordance with the guidelines specified in the Truck Driver's Handbook.
- Perform other job‑related duties as required or assigned.
- High school diploma or GED preferred or related work experience.
- 1–2 years CDL driving experience with a GVW of 33,000 pounds or greater.
- Must have tanker endorsement.
- In compliance with all DOT physical requirements.
- Valid class B commercial driver’s license is required.
- Hazmat experience preferred but not required.
- Skilled in the operation of loading and unloading fuel and oil from the fuel truck at terminals.
- Valid driver’s license required.
